Frankie’s Story: From Flames to Forever

Frankie once knew love.
But those days were nothing more than fading memories when we found him.

His world had collapsed the day his owner—the person he trusted most—turned against him in the cruelest way imaginable. Burned and abandoned, Frankie was left to endure a pain no living soul should ever have to face.

He lay there, nearly lifeless, his body scorched, his spirit shattered. In the shadows of despair, only a desperate hope remained—that someone, somewhere, might still care enough to save him.

That hope came in the form of a neighbor. Passing by, they heard the faintest sound: a whimper, weak but unmistakable. The cries of a dog in agony. Without hesitation, they called us.

When we arrived, the sight was devastating. Frankie lay on the ground, unable to move, his fragile body covered in burns. His fur, once soft and full of life, was now charred, matted with blood and dirt. His thin frame trembled with every shallow breath. Blood seeped from wounds across his body. His eyes—sunken, dull with pain—told the story of a suffering too deep to describe.

We lifted him gently, careful not to add to his torment, and rushed him to the hospital. Every second mattered.

At the clinic, the reality hit us harder. Frankie was on the brink of death. He was dehydrated, skeletal, barely able to lift his head. Each breath was a battle. His body bore the scars of fire and betrayal, every inch of his skin a map of cruelty.

The veterinary team moved swiftly. To stabilize him, they began intravenous fluids and a blood transfusion. The fluids restored hydration, replenishing lost electrolytes. The transfusion gave him strength, reviving a circulation that had nearly collapsed.

His burns were extensive, raw and angry, vulnerable to infection. With meticulous care, the team cleaned and debrided the wounds, removing dead tissue. They applied protective ointments and specialized bandages, shielding what was left of his skin from further harm.

Pain management became critical. Without it, Frankie’s body couldn’t endure the treatments. Carefully measured doses of medication dulled the agony, allowing him to rest, to breathe, to survive.

Nutrition, too, was vital. Frankie had lost so much weight that his bones jutted through his thin frame. The vets introduced a high-calorie, easily digestible diet, monitoring his progress meal by meal. Slowly, his body began to accept the nourishment it so desperately needed.

The first days were a blur of sleepless nights, endless bandage changes, and constant vigilance. Each improvement was fragile, easily undone by infection or fever. Yet, piece by piece, Frankie began to hold on.

Weeks turned into a month. His frail body showed signs of recovery. He regained some weight. Patches of fur grew back where flames had once stolen them. The burns started to heal, though they left behind scars—a permanent reminder of the cruelty he endured.

But Frankie’s eyes told us something else. Where once they were clouded with pain, now a spark of curiosity appeared. He began to lift his head, to notice the world around him, to trust the hands that treated him.

His energy improved. He could walk a little further each day, his body no longer buckling under weakness. He wagged his tail for the first time in weeks, a fragile movement that carried the weight of triumph.

After a month of intensive care, Frankie was discharged. His new chapter had begun.

And then, the miracle he had been waiting for: a forever family. They opened their home and their hearts to him, embracing him with the love he had been denied for so long. For the first time in what must have felt like eternity, Frankie knew comfort, warmth, and safety. He had a bed to call his own, meals to look forward to, and hands that brought only kindness.

Yet, Frankie’s story was not just about survival. It was also about justice. His former owner was brought before the courts. The sentence: years in prison for animal cruelty. The ruling was more than punishment—it was a statement. A victory in the fight against abuse, proof that Frankie’s suffering would not be forgotten or ignored.

Today, Frankie lives free of pain and fear. His scars remain, but they are no longer marks of suffering—they are symbols of resilience. Each wag of his tail is a declaration that hope can rise from the darkest despair.

Frankie’s journey is a reminder: every life is worth saving. Every creature deserves compassion. And even from the deepest wounds, love can grow again.
